5G系统之家网站 - 操作系统光盘下载网站!

当前位置: 首页  >  教程资讯 ubuntu rime输入法 修改簡體中文

ubuntu rime输入法 修改簡體中文

时间:2023-06-03 来源:网络 人气:

    伴随着Ubuntu23.04的发布,Rime输入法在Ubuntu上的应用也越来越广泛。但是,对于一些使用简体中文的用户来说,Rime默认提供的简体中文输入方案并不理想。本篇文章将介绍如何通过修改Rime输入法配置文件来实现更好的简体中文输入体验。

    一、备份配置文件

    在开始修改Rime输入法配置文件之前,我们先来备份一下原始配置文件。打开终端,执行以下命令:

    shell

    cp-r~/.config/ibus/rime~/rime_backup

    以上命令会将原始配置文件备份到当前用户目录下的rime_backup目录中。如果需要恢复原始配置,只需执行以下命令即可:

    shell

    cp-r~/rime_backup~/.config/ibus/rime

    二、添加自定义词库

    在Rime输入法中添加自定义词库是提高输入准确率和效率的重要手段之一。我们可以通过以下步骤添加自定义词库:

    1.创建词库文件

    在终端中执行以下命令创建一个空白的词库文件:

    shell

    touch~/my_dict.dict.yaml

    2.编辑词库文件

    使用vim或其他编辑器打开my_dict.dict.yaml文件,并按照以下格式添加自定义词条:

    yaml

    ---

    name:my_dict

    version:"1.0"

    sort:by_weight#按照权重排序

    use_preset_vocabulary:true#启用内置词库

    import_tables:

    -luna_pinyin_simp#导入内置词库

    ...

    ...

    其中,name为词库名称,version为版本号,sort为排序方式,use_preset_vocabulary为是否启用内置词库,import_tables为导入的内置词库名称。

    3.导入词库文件

    将my_dict.dict.yaml文件移动到Rime输入法配置目录下的user_data目录中:

    shell

    mv~/my_dict.dict.yaml~/.config/ibus/rime/user_data/

    4.配置default.custom.yaml文件

    使用vim或其他编辑器打开default.custom.yaml文件,并添加以下内容:

    yaml

    patch:

    schema_list:

    -schema:luna_pinyin_simp

    dictionary:my_dict

    以上配置会将自定义词库与luna_pinyin_simp方案进行关联。

    5.重新部署输入法

    在终端中执行以下命令重新部署输入法:

    shell

    ibusrestart

    三、修改方案配置

    除了添加自定义词库之外,我们还可以通过修改方案配置来提高输入体验。以下是一些常见的方案配置修改:

    1.修改候选框显示样式

    在default.custom.yaml文件中添加以下内容:

    yaml

    patch:

    style:

    candidate:

    font_face:"NotoSansCJKSCRegular"#候选框字体

    font_size:16#候选框字号

    line_spacing:5#候选框行距

    2.禁用末尾自动加标点

    在default.custom.yaml文件中添加以下内容:

    yaml

    patch:

    translator:

    enable_sentence_autoformat:false

    3.关闭联想功能

    在default.custom.yaml文件中添加以下内容:

    yaml

    patch:

    translator:

    enable_completion:false

    四、总结

    通过以上修改,我们可以大大提高Rime输入法在Ubuntu上的简体中文输入体验。当然,Rime输入法还有很多其他功能和配置,读者可以根据自身需求进行进一步探索和修改。

src-TVRZNMTY4NTc3Njk2MwaHR0cHM6Ly9hcnRpY2xlLmZkLnpvbC1pbWcuY29tLmNuL2c1L00wMC8wRC8wNi9DaE1rSmxxcVZ6bUlUMkFHQUFGNWpGQkdKNllBQW13VGdPY0JWRUFBWG1rMDcwLmpwZw==.jpg

imtoken钱包:https://cjge-manuscriptcentral.com/software/5276.html

作者 小编

教程资讯

教程资讯排行

系统教程

    标签arclist报错:指定属性 typeid 的栏目ID不存在。